Blizzard 2013: Aftermath updates

The repercussions from the Blizzard of 2013 continue two days after the storm as Southern New England slowly recovers from one of the biggest winter storms in decades to have such a widespread effect. Power is slowly being restored, but, as of Sunday morning, there were still hundreds of thousands without power in Southern New England. Bitter cold temperatures Saturday night had those without power struggling to stay warm in their houses. Sunday will be a good day to clear snow and restore electricity with lots of sun and temperatures in the low to mid 30s.
